| Q8_0 | ~8.05 GB | Virtually identical to FP16 | Best quality. Ideal for CPU inference when memory is not a constraint. |
| Q5_K_M | ~5.41 GB | Minimal degradation | Recommended balance. Excellent speed and quality, fits most consumer GPUs. |
| Q4_K_M | ~4.65 GB | Moderate degradation | "Golden standard". Best trade-off between size and quality. |
| IQ3_M | ~3.54 GB | Noticeable degradation | Maximum memory savings. Quality drops visibly; suited for highly constrained devices. |
test split of the Ru LLM Calibration dataset using the llama-perplexity utility. The original FP16 model served as the reference.| Metric | Q8_0 | Q5_K_M | Q4_K_M | IQ3_M |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Mean PPL (Q) ↓ | 9.047 | 9.075 | 9.135 | 9.689 |
| PPL correlation ↑ | 99.97% | 99.87% | 99.69% | 98.64% |
| Mean KLD ↓ | 0.0020 | 0.0077 | 0.0174 | 0.0804 |
| Same top p ↑ | 96.71% | 94.36% | 92.16% | 84.58% |
↑ – higher is better; ↓ – lower is better
